Kind of a step down

UK//kaɪnd ɒv ə stɛp daʊn//US//kaɪnd əv ə stɛp daʊn//

Significado de Kind of a step down

Used to describe something that is less impressive or of lower quality than before.

In simple words: Not as good as before

Kind of a step down en una frase

  • After the promotion, the new job was kind of a step down from what I expected.
  • Her new apartment is nice, but it's kind of a step down from her last one.
  • Taking a smaller company job felt like kind of a step down after my last position.
  • This car is great, but it's kind of a step down from my previous model.
  • He said the meal was good, but it was kind of a step down from the restaurant we went to last week.

Cómo usar Kind of a step down

Used in casual conversation to describe a situation that is less favorable or of lower quality. Not suitable for formal writing.
